When Should You Use High Beam?
High beam headlights are designed to illuminate a longer stretch of road than low beams. They can be particularly useful when driving through areas where there is little or no external lighting.
Drivers may consider using high beams on a deserted highway where street lighting is unavailable and visibility ahead is limited.
They can also be useful on extremely dark rural roads where there are no vehicles immediately ahead or approaching from the opposite direction.
On winding or poorly illuminated roads, the additional visibility offered by high beams may help a driver notice obstacles, animals, barriers or changes in the road ahead earlier.
However, high beam should not be treated as the default setting for every situation simply because the road is dark.
Switch to Low Beam When a Vehicle Approaches
One of the most important nighttime driving habits is to dip your headlights when you notice an approaching vehicle.
As soon as another vehicle becomes visible from the opposite direction, switching from high beam to low beam reduces glare and allows the other motorist to see the road more clearly.
High-intensity light directed towards an approaching driver's eyes can temporarily affect vision. Even a brief reduction in visibility can become dangerous at highway speeds because vehicles cover considerable distances within a few seconds.
Once the approaching vehicle has safely passed and the road ahead is dark and clear again, high beam can be used if necessary.
Avoid High Beam When Following Another Vehicle
High beam can also create problems when you are travelling behind another vehicle.
The light from your headlights can reflect through the vehicle's rear-view and side mirrors and cause glare for the driver ahead. This can make it harder for that driver to judge traffic behind them or concentrate on the road.
If you are following another vehicle at a normal driving distance, low beam is generally the more appropriate choice.
Using low beam in such circumstances helps maintain adequate visibility without unnecessarily disturbing other road users.
Why High Beam Can Be Dangerous in Fog
Drivers sometimes assume that high beam will improve visibility in fog because it produces stronger light. In practice, it can have the opposite effect.
During dense fog or mist, powerful headlight beams can reflect off tiny water droplets suspended in the air. Some of this light is scattered back towards the driver, creating glare and making it even more difficult to see the road ahead.
A similar problem can occur during heavy rain.
For this reason, motorists should avoid relying on high beam in dense fog, mist or severe rainfall. Appropriate low-beam headlights and, where fitted and suitable, fog lights can provide better usable visibility.
Drivers should also reduce speed and maintain a larger following distance when visibility is poor.
Low Beam Is Better for Busy and Well-Lit Roads
High beams are generally unnecessary on roads that already have sufficient lighting.
In cities, busy intersections, markets and well-lit urban roads, low beam usually provides enough illumination while creating less glare for other motorists.
The same principle applies when there are many vehicles travelling in both directions on a highway.
The purpose of high beam is to provide additional visibility when genuinely needed—not to maximise brightness at all times.
How Continuous High Beam Use Can Increase Accident Risk
Driving continuously with high beams can create several hazards.
The most immediate concern is glare. An approaching driver exposed to powerful headlights may temporarily struggle to distinguish lane markings, pedestrians, parked vehicles, road dividers or other hazards.
At higher speeds, even a momentary loss of clear vision can significantly reduce the time available to react.
High beams can also affect drivers travelling in the same direction when intense light reflects through their mirrors.
The problem can become even more serious on narrow, winding or undivided roads where vehicles travelling in opposite directions pass relatively close to each other.

Keep Your Headlights Clean and Properly Adjusted
Safe nighttime driving also depends on the condition of the headlights themselves.
Dirty or cloudy headlamp covers can reduce illumination. Incorrectly aligned headlights can also direct excessive light towards approaching traffic instead of illuminating the road effectively.
Motorists should periodically check whether both headlights are working properly and whether their alignment is appropriate.
Replacing failed bulbs promptly and keeping the headlamp lenses clean can improve nighttime visibility without requiring unnecessary use of high beams.
